什么是结构化数据
结构化数据是指具有固定格式和规则的数据,通常以表格、树状结构或关系模型的形式呈现。结构化数据具有明确的数据类型和字段,可以进行数据建模和数据分析等操作。常见的结构化数据形式包括关系型数据库中的表格、XML文档、CSV文件、JSON数据等。由于结构化数据的定量性质,计算机可以有效地处理结构化数据以获得洞见^[结构化数据有什么特征?][^[结构化数据是指按照预定义的格式组织的数据,例如关系数据库中的行和列。结构化数据具有明确且一致的结构,有利于高效存储、检索和处理数据。与之相对的是非结构化数据,非结构化数据无法整齐地放入数据表,例如音频和...^[结构化数据与非结构化数据有何不同?]^。结构化数据通常存储在数据库或数据仓库中,并且可以用作数据分析、报表和可视化展示、业务流程自动化以及数据挖掘和机器学习等领域^[结构化数据有什么应用场景?]^。
好的,以下是五个与上述问题和答案相关的延伸问题:结构化数据有什么特征?
结构化数据具有明确的数据类型和字段,通常以表格、树状结构或关系模型的形式呈现。由于结构化数据的定量性质,计算机可以有效地处理结构化数据以获得洞见。例如,一个包含名称、地址和电话号码等列的结构化客户数据表,可以提供诸如客户总数和客户数量最多的地区等洞见。相比之下,社交媒体帖子列表等非结构化数据分析起来更具挑战性。
结构化数据还具有易于管理和维护、易于分析和查询、可以进行数据建模、可以进行数据挖掘和分析、易于存储和传输等特征。
引用:
结构化数据与非结构化数据有何不同?
结构化数据与非结构化数据之间的主要不同在于其格式和存储方式。结构化数据通常存在于数据库系统中,具有固定的字段和格式,可以方便地进行查询、分析和处理。例如,在数据库中存储的表格数据,每一行都有固定的列名和固定的数据类型。与之相反,非结构化数据则没有固定的格式,可以存在于多种形式中,如文本、图片、音频和视频等。非结构化数据通常难以进行统一的分类和处理,需要借助自然语言处理等技术进行分析。此外,结构化数据易于进行数据挖掘和数据分析,因为它具有明确的模式和规则;而与之相比,非结构化数据的分析和处理更加复杂。总体来说,结构化数据更适合于数据库管理系统管理,而大数据分析和人工智能领域则更多地依赖于非结构化数据。1
结构化数据通常用于哪些领域或应用场景?
结构化数据通常应用于以下领域或应用场景:
- 电子商务领域:结构化数据用于商品管理、库存管理和订单处理等方面,帮助商家更好地了解产品信息和市场趋势。
- 金融行业:结构化数据用于风险管理、客户关系管理、投资决策和欺诈检测等场景,有助于金融机构提高效率和准确性。
- 医疗健康行业:结构化数据可以帮助医疗机构进行患者信息管理、疾病分析和健康数据分析,提高医疗服务的质量和效率。
- 社交媒体领域:结构化数据可以帮助社交媒体平台更好地分析用户行为、兴趣偏好和情感倾向,以提供更加个性化的服务和内容推荐。
- 政府和企业数据管理:结构化数据用于数据管理、决策支持、市场分析和数据挖掘等领域,帮助企业和政府机构提高效率、降低成本和风险。
以上仅是结构化数据应用的冰山一角,实际上,随着技术的不断发展和应用场景的不断拓展,结构化数据的应用领域还将更加广泛。1
如何有效地处理结构化数据以获得洞见?
为了有效地处理结构化数据以获得洞见,您可以遵循以下步骤:
- 数据清洗:首先,确保数据的准确性和完整性。处理缺失值、异常值、重复值和格式不一致等问题。这有助于确保您获得的数据质量更高,能够更准确地反映实际情况。1
- 数据整合:将来自不同来源的结构化数据进行整合,以便进行全面的分析。通过合并和连接数据表,您可以获得更全面的视角,从而更好地理解数据之间的关系。2
- 数据探索和分析:使用统计方法和可视化工具来探索数据的模式和趋势。通过识别数据中的模式,您可以发现隐藏在数据中的有价值的信息。3
- 建立模型:基于您的业务需求和数据特点,选择合适的算法和模型来分析和预测数据。模型可以帮助您更好地理解数据之间的关系,并基于这些关系做出决策。4
- 数据解读和报告:将分析结果以易于理解的方式呈现给相关人员。使用图表、报告和其他可视化工具来展示您的发现,以便其他人能够轻松理解并从中获得洞见。5
以上步骤可以帮助您有效地处理结构化数据并获得洞见。通过不断迭代和优化这些步骤,您可以提高数据处理的效果和效率。
请注意,这些步骤可能会因您的特定需求和数据特点而有所不同。根据实际情况进行调整和创新是关键。
在实际应用中,如何选择和运用结构化数据进行分析?
在实际应用中,选择和运用结构化数据进行分析是一个重要的过程,下面是一些相关的步骤和考虑因素:
- 明确分析目标:首先,需要明确数据分析的目的和目标。这有助于确定需要哪些数据以及使用哪种分析方法。
- 数据收集:根据分析目标,收集和选择相关的结构化数据。结构化数据通常存储在数据库或数据仓库中,易于查询和分析。
- 数据清洗和预处理:在进行分析之前,确保数据的准确性和质量。这可能包括数据清洗、转换和合并等步骤,以将数据转化为适合分析的格式。
- 选择合适的分析工具和技术:根据数据的性质和分析目标,选择适当的分析工具和技术。这可能包括数据挖掘、预测建模、统计分析等。
- 分析和解释结果:应用选定的工具和技术进行分析,并对结果进行深入的解释。确保分析结果是可理解和可解释的,以便为决策提供明确的指导。
- 数据驱动决策:基于分析结果,制定决策和行动方案。确保这些决策是数据驱动的,并考虑可能的业务环境和约束条件。
- 持续优化和迭代:数据分析是一个持续的过程。随着时间和业务环境的变化,可能需要重新评估和调整分析方法和工具。
在选择和运用结构化数据进行分析时,还需要考虑以下因素:
- 数据的安全性和隐私保护
- 数据的可访问性和可管理性
- 数据的时效性和更新频率
- 数据的完整性和准确性
通过遵循这些步骤和考虑因素,可以有效地选择和运用结构化数据进行分析,以支持决策制定和业务优化。[citation:需要结合实际应用场景和具体需求进行选择和应用]
请注意,以上内容是一个通用的框架,具体应用时需要根据实际情况进行调整和优化。